FPT Software sponsored Japan ICT Day
Japan ICT Day, on August 24th to 25th at the Horizon Hotel, Cat Linh, Hanoi is an extra-activity beside the 2009 World Information Technology Forum (WITFOR for short). FPT Software was the co-sponsor of the event with a speech at the conference “Vietnam- Japan enterprise cooperation”.

Making a speech with FPT Software’s representative was Mr. Nakajima Dai – representative of the Daiwa Institute of Research and Business Innovation - DIRBI, explaining the relationship and experiences in cooperation and project implementation between the two sides.
WITFOR 2009 was attracting a huge amount of attention from the domestic and foreign IT community. WITFOR 2009 was held in the Hanoi National Conference Center from 26th to 28th August 2009.
The opening ceremony was attended by the Prime Minister of Vietnam, Mr. Nguyen Tan Dzung. He made a welcome speech as the Honor President of the Forum.
With the theme "Information Technology for Sustainable Development”, WITFOR 2009 is the opportunity for 1,500 delegates from a variety of sectors and industries to discuss and share their experiences to find the most optimal solution to the application of information technology in socioeconomic life.
Other activities of Japan ICT Day included: ICT Exhibition and 2009 Software, IT and International Workforce Exhibition in Hanoi National Conference Center.
In addition, FPT Software, FPT Information System (FPT-IS) and FPT University, as member of FPT Corporation, attended the ICT Exhibition organized by FPT in this Forum.
WITFOR 2009 is organized under the initiative of the International Federation for Information Processing (IFIP) with an aim to enhance the cooperation and to assist developing countries to apply IT in socioeconomic fields and realize the millennium target of the UN and practice the “Action Plan” of the World Summit Meeting on Information Society (WSIS).
